原文:php 会话控制(禁用cookie后session为什么会失效?)

首先说明一点:session不一定必须依赖cookie,只是php默认客户端sessionid基于cookie方式保存。 到此,我想你也应该了解了php默认的session客户端保存方式是基于cookie的,所以一旦客户端禁用Cookie,那么session跨页将会失效,不知道这么描述是否合适,通俗的说无状态的东西要变的有状态,只能两边都进行比对,如果用cookie方式保存的SessionID,客 ...

2017-05-24 18:35 0 2053 推荐指数:

查看详情

PHP-会话控制CookieSession

会话控制:就是为了我们在访问页面和页面之间的跳转是,能够识别到你的登录状态,已经你的登录时长等 在php会话控制当中,涉及到两个概念CookieSession Cookie 会话控制   原理:在登录时候,会将你的用户名密码等信息保存在cookie中(cookie在客户端[浏览器]中存在 ...

Sat Mar 17 02:17:00 CST 2018 0 1204
PHP--浏览器禁用cookie,怎么使用session

sessionid是存储在cookie中的,解决方案如下: Session URL重写,保证在客户端禁用或不支持COOKIE时,仍然可以使用Session session机制。session机制是一种服务器端的机制,服务器使用一种类似于散列表的结构(也可能就是使用散列表)来保存信息 ...

Sat May 07 06:43:00 CST 2016 0 2510
会话控制sessioncookie)、跨页面传值

1.session 登录上一个页面以后,长时间没有操作,刷新页面以后需要重新登录。 特点:(1)session是存储在服务器;    (2)session每个人(登陆者)存一份;    (3)session有默认的过期时间;(如果登录的人过多,数据就会太多,由于存储在服务器,会给服务器 ...

Mon Nov 07 22:07:00 CST 2016 0 6593
php在客户端禁用cookie时让session失效的解决方法

cookie固然好,不过有些客户端浏览器会禁用cookie,这就会导致你所依赖cookies的程序会失效或出错,那么若真出现用户关闭cookies的情况,PHP应该如何再次使用session?方法还是有的。 1、设置php.ini的session.use_trans_sid = 1或者打开 ...

Wed Oct 05 20:01:00 CST 2016 0 2577
禁用cookie如何使用session还有session_id的使用

说一下这2个的基本信息吧,2个统称为会话session存在于服务器端,cookie存在于用户端。之前有人说过如果禁用cookie那么session就使用不了了,可以说这是正确的,也可以说这是错误的。因为禁用cookiesession_id就不能保存,而服务器正是根据session ...

Sat Apr 15 08:04:00 CST 2017 0 8224
会话技术之CookieSession

为什么要使用会话技术 会话从字面上来说就是,就是两个人说话,也就是两个人交流,那么这里说的是计算机web端的交流,因为互联网是基于HTTP传输信息的,而http传输是无状态协议,缺少状态,意味着如果后续需要前面的内容,必须重传。也就是每一次连接都是独立的请求,这样就会给我们程序带来不便,比如我 ...

Fri Oct 24 10:11:00 CST 2014 4 1382
浏览器禁用CookieSession处理

1. 实现购物车, 可以基于Cookie, 也可以基于Session, 若服务器性能较差, 可以考虑基于Cookie实现购物车 2. 解决方案: URL重写 把用户可能点的每一个超链接后面,都跟上用户的sessionid号 1) 对sendRedirect方法的URL地址进行重写 ...

Tue Aug 28 21:50:00 CST 2018 0 2479
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M